What is a remote embedded systems engineer?

A Remote Embedded Systems Engineer is a professional who designs, develops, and maintains embedded systems—specialized computing systems that perform dedicated functions within larger mechanical or electrical systems—while working remotely. These engineers work with hardware and software, often programming microcontrollers or processors, to create solutions for products like smart devices, automotive systems, or industrial machines. Their remote role means they collaborate virtually with teams, using tools for code development, debugging, and communication. Strong knowledge of C/C++, Linux, and real-time operating systems (RTOS) is often required. Remote Embedded Systems Engineers play a crucial role in the growing fields of IoT, automation, and smart technologies.

How do remote embedded systems engineers typically collaborate with hardware teams when working off-site?

Remote Embedded Systems Engineers often collaborate with hardware teams through video conferencing, collaborative design tools, and remote access to development boards. Regular virtual meetings are scheduled for project updates, troubleshooting, and aligning on hardware-software integration requirements. To stay effective, engineers may use remote debugging tools and sometimes ship prototype hardware to their home office, ensuring they can test and validate firmware in real time. Clear documentation and proactive communication are essential for overcoming the physical distance and ensuring successful project outcomes.

What is the difference between Remote Embedded Systems Engineer vs Remote Firmware Developer?

AspectRemote Embedded Systems EngineerRemote Firmware Developer
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field; knowledge of embedded C/C++Bachelor's in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ering; proficiency in embedded C, assembly, and RTOS
Work EnvironmentDesigning and testing hardware-software integration, often in R&D labs or remote setupsDeveloping low-level code for hardware devices, often in embedded systems or IoT projects
Employer & Industry UsageElectronics, automotive, aerospace, IoT companiesConsumer electronics, industrial automation, IoT device manufacturers

While both roles involve working with embedded hardware and software, the Remote Embedded Systems Engineer typically focuses on system design, integration, and testing, whereas the Remote Firmware Developer specializes in writing low-level firmware code for specific hardware components. Both roles require similar technical skills and often overlap in industry applications.
